Conditions of formation of ferruginous rocks of the Krivoy Rog-Kremenchug zone

Variation of lithosphere thickness during formation of the Krivoy Rog series of the Krivoy Rog-Kremenchug suture zone formation has been found.
Analysis of rock as-sociations differences of the greenstone structures of the Middle Dnieper mega-block of the Ukrainian Shield and the Krivoy
Rog suture zone has been conducted. It has been shown that the reason of variability of ferruginous formations is different composition of the fluid
interacting with the melt on the roof of partial melting layer. Before 2,8 Ga the influence of neutral aquatic fluids and weakly acid ones with chlorine
was essential. After 2,8 Ga the total amount of water dissolved in the mantle melts decreases and activity of alkaline fluids with fluorine was manifested
as well. It resulted in oxidation-reduction processes and subsequent subdivision into unmixed phases. These processes are related to evolution of deep
layers of the Earth.
